From the rooftops of England come these salvaged chimney pots that once were status symbols of the English elite. Unique styles and glazes showcase the craftsmanship common in various regions more than a century ago. If you're renovating an old house or building a new one, this is an ideal way to add a distinctive architectural signature to the skyline.

  • Salvaged Chimney Pots are priced per unit (Sept. 2007)
     
  • Available with dark and light glazes
     
  • Shown is a crown style, which typically stands 29 to 34 inches tall. Sometimes available up to 45 inches.
